The Siege

The Siege 6.3

After the Gulf War, the United States was attacked by an explosion of Hubal buildings during a watch operation in the south of Iraq in 1992, and the US military kidnapped the leader of the suspected organization to the United States for secret investigation. FBI agent Anthony Hubbard (Denzel Washington Denzel Washington) and Arabic partner Frank (Tony Shalhoub TonyShalhoub) are responsible for investigating the mysterious "release" message received during the New York bus suicide bomb attack. CIA agent Elise (Annette Benin Annette Bening) insists that Samir (Sami Boagira Sami Bouajila), an Arab who applies for a student visa to enter the United States as a terrorist, is an important informant, but refuses to disclose other information. With the escalation of the terrorist attacks, General William Devereux (Bruce Willis Bruce Willis) is stationed in New York in the name of the president to exercise military control in Brooklyn, putting all young Arabs in prison pending trial. The military's trampling on human rights and democracy aroused strong resentment among New Yorkers, and demonstrations and the threat of the next wave of terrorism let everyone in.
